Random New Tech Tip - Finally, when I find a useful new app or website, I share them in this newsletter. My best find this past month was a feature in Google Maps I did not realize was there. If you are looking at a Google map on your phone, you can click on the three little bars at the top left of the screen to get to a menu. If you choose, the Offline Maps option, you can download that map in full detail to your phone. This is very useful if you want to use that map when you might not have access to the internet (e.g., while hiking a trail, while traveling overseas).
